B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, particularly formulated for feed-grade use and analyzed to fulfill stringent high-quality and protection benchmarks. BHT is usually a lipophilic natural and organic compound that may be generally applied as an antioxidant in different industrial applications. In animal nourishment, BHT FEED GRADE TEST is commonly utilised to stop the oxidation of fats and oils in animal feed, thereby preserving the nutritional price and lengthening the shelf lifetime of the feed. Oxidized fats not simply get rid of nutritional efficacy but also can produce destructive compounds, impacting the well being and advancement of livestock. The inclusion of BHT in feed calls for rigorous tests to make certain it adheres to regulatory standards which is Protected for use by animals, which sooner or later enters the human food chain. The screening protocols typically assess the purity, efficacy, and opportunity residues in animal tissues.
One more important compound while in the chemical area is Pentachloropyridine. This compound is really a chlorinated by-product of pyridine and it has garnered interest on account of its utility being an intermediate within the synthesis of agrochemicals, dyes, and prescribed drugs. Its superior degree of chlorination makes it a powerful compound, which ought to be handled with care as a result of probable toxicity and environmental concerns. Pentachloropyridine serves like a making block in chemical synthesis, allowing chemists to create far more advanced molecules Which might be Employed in herbicides, insecticides, or even specialty polymers. The handling and disposal of Pentachloropyridine are regulated, offered its possible environmental persistence and bioaccumulation threat. Industries working with this compound usually adopt closed-method manufacturing techniques and rigorous safety protocols to attenuate publicity.
M-Phenylene Diamine, normally abbreviated as MPD, is really an aromatic amine that capabilities prominently from the manufacture of aramid fibers, that happen to be properly-known for their warmth resistance and energy. Kevlar and Nomex, used in physique armor and fireplace-resistant garments, respectively, are developed making use of MPD as being a key precursor. The compound alone is made up of a benzene ring with two amino teams from the meta positions, making it suitable for developing polymers with appealing thermal and mechanical properties. M-Phenylene Diamine (MPD) is likewise used in the dye industry, specially in hair dyes together with other cosmetic apps, although its use has actually been curtailed in some areas due to basic safety concerns. When production products made up of MPD, correct occupational basic safety practices are necessary to secure workers from prolonged publicity, which could lead on to pores and skin sensitization or other health issues.
O-Phenylene Diamine (OPDA), even though structurally comparable to MPD, differs within the positioning on the amino teams, which significantly influences its chemical reactivity and application. OPDA is usually utilized while in the creation of dyes and pigments, where it contributes towards the formation of vivid colours that happen to be secure and extensive-Long lasting. It is also used in the synthesis of heterocyclic compounds and pharmaceuticals. OPDA’s function in corrosion inhibitors and rubber chemical substances more highlights its versatility. Nonetheless, much like other aromatic amines, OPDA is additionally linked to toxicity pitfalls, and therefore, its use is meticulously controlled and monitored. The importance of correct managing, correct storage, and suitable protecting measures cannot be overstated when addressing OPDA in almost any industrial environment.
Pinacolone is another noteworthy compound with several different apps. This is a ketone with the molecular components C6H12O which is employed mainly being an intermediate inside the synthesis of pesticides and herbicides, especially during the manufacture of triazole fungicides and particular plant advancement regulators. Pinacolone’s construction features a tertiary butyl group, which contributes to its one of a kind reactivity in natural synthesis. Beyond agriculture, it can be found in the manufacture of prescribed drugs and fragrances. Pinacolone is valued for its power to endure nucleophilic substitution and condensation reactions, rendering it a beneficial reagent in laboratory and industrial procedures. While it truly is less dangerous than a lot of the Formerly reviewed compounds, protection precautions are still needed to mitigate any risks linked to its volatility and opportunity irritant properties.
2-Heptanone can be a ketone that naturally occurs in some plants and can be present in compact portions in human sweat and certain animal secretions. It is commonly used in the fragrance and flavor industries because of its nice, fruity odor. Moreover, two-Heptanone has located apps for a solvent and intermediate in natural and organic synthesis. Apparently, investigate has prompt that it may well Participate in a job in chemical signaling, specially in insects, wherever it functions as an alarm pheromone. This has led to its study in pest control strategies and behavioral science. Industrially, two-Heptanone is synthesized for use in coatings, adhesives, and cleaners. Its comparatively minimal toxicity makes it well suited for use in purchaser solutions, While acceptable labeling and handling Guidance are generally mandated.
